Zephyr said, "Aspen, you've barely been in Jayrodale for any time at all, and you've already become this cowardly? So scared to take action? You've truly disappointed me. And worse, you've disgraced the entire Stevens family!"

Tears streamed down Aspen's face. Her father's words cut her deeply, filling her with shame and despair. As someone who had always been proud and arrogant, her greatest fear was disappointing her family.

Yet, more than that, she was terrified—terrified that Zephyr, blinded by anger and unaware of Jayrodale's true power dynamics, would lead the entire Stevens family to ruin.

If that happened, she would not just be a failure. She would be the greatest disgrace in the family's history.

"Dad, please, you have to listen to me!" Aspen pleaded, her voice breaking. "Andrew is the underground king of Jayrodale now. If we fight him head-on, we will lose!"

She gazed at Zephyr through her tear-filled eyes, desperate to make him understand. She had finally let go of her past grudges, no longer wanting revenge against Andrew or going against him.

After all, failure after failure had made one thing painfully clear—she and Andrew were leagues apart, and the gap between them was an abyss.

However, Zephyr refused to listen. He sneered. "Underground king? What a load of bullshit. He's nothing more than a nobody. Before coming here, I had him thoroughly investigated."

He added, "And what did I find? A worthless mongrel who dares to challenge the Stevens family! If I don't wipe him out, how will I ever hold my head high in Bridgefields?"

Aspen's blood ran cold. She dropped to her knees, crawling forward and grasping his leg. "Dad, I beg you, please listen! Please be careful! Jayrodale is not Bridgefields! Andrew isn't just the underground king—he even killed Mr. Woods! He's not someone our family can go up against!"

Zephyr froze, staring at her in silence. Hope flickered in Aspen's heart, and she wondered if he was finally listening to her and was convinced by her words.
